开始使用Three.js并不容易.文档不完整,搞砸了,其他资源似乎已经过时了.所以请耐心等待.
我怎样才能简单地变形几何和/或网格?
以此为例.我怎样才能让这个圆筒像香蕉一样弯曲?
var material = wireframe: new THREE.MeshBasicMaterial({color: 0x00ff00});
var geometry = new THREE.CylinderGeometry(15, 15, 80, 30, 1, false)
, mesh = new THREE.Mesh(geometry, material);
Run Code Online (Sandbox Code Playgroud)
Three.js示例的作者倾向于过度使用并在他们的演示中抛出如此多的不相关的东西,起始者无法理解这一点.采取这种变形演示.为什么他们不能想出一个简单的几何对象并变形呢?
由于这与变形直接相关,我还想知道,我如何创建一个行为逼真的装备(即手臂不会脱落).在Cinema 4D中,这非常简单,但我怎么能告诉Three.js一个变形点应该控制多个网格点?
以这个简单的Three.js机器人为例.
我理解你对官方Three.js演示如此精彩,以至于难以提取您可能希望合并到自己的程序中的单个效果的代码.这是我创建基本和全面评论的例子的动机
http://stemkoski.github.io/Three.js/
虽然这个集合不包含您寻求的示例(至少现在还没有),但我只想与您分享此链接,希望它可以帮助您了解未来的其他个人功能.
| 归档时间: |
|
| 查看次数: |
4772 次 |
| 最近记录: |